No kids for George Clooney

George Clooney is set to spend another summer in his Italian Villa in Italy, only this time, no children allowed. George joked to OK! Magazine about who will be visiting him.

Brad [Pitt] will, but I’ve told him he can’t bring his 15 children.

When asked whether he would be having kids of his own one day, George said,

I’m so selfish and I get nervous around kids, and I know I’m not ready for that kind of life. I’ve settled into a very comfortable lifestyle and I really don’t want to change things. I’ve learnt enough about myself to know that my work is the main thing which drives me and whatever woman comes into my life is going to have deal with that, which isn’t easy.

Source: Female First
